WebJan 20, 2024 · 2 A Mixed Child Temperament Photo by Andy Kuzma from Pexels Statistics show that about 40 percent of children have an easy temperament while roughly ten percent have a difficult temperament. Additionally, 10 to 15 percent of children display slow-to-warm-up temperament traits.
